Eric Berry Headed To Surgery This Week
Kansas City Chiefs S Eric Berry is gone but not yet forgotten. Several reporters have noted that Berry has been out at Arrowhead Stadium during the Chiefs practice.
Just last week we talked about Berry going around to a local school in Kansas City as part of his role with Big Brothers, Big Sisters.
And today Berry was once again out in the community as he picked up a fifth-grader from school and went to school in style -- in a limousine.
Reporters talked to Berry today and NBC Action News reports that Berry is scheduled to undergo surgery on his torn ACL in Pensacola, Florida on Thursday morning.
Berry's on IR so there's no hope of him coming back this year but let's hope all goes well and it's just a minor setback for a major comeback.
